Ironically, almost exactly six months later, to the day, the Americans struck a crushing blow against the Imperial Japanese Navy at Midway in the Central Pacific. But unlike Pearl Harbor, at Midway the aircraft carriers were not missed.

Web7 de dez. de 2016 · The attack on Pearl Harbor should always be seen as an impulsive and short-sighted reaction to failed negotiations between two countries hungry for global authority. The Japanese government had wanted the US to ‘restore all commercial relations with Japan, unfreeze Japanese assets in (America) and supply Japan with oil.’
